Tag: generic-collections
Eine Kollektion, unterstützt die generische Typisierung der Elemente
3
Antworten
Habe ich eine Klasse mit einer Sammlung von Wildcard-Typen, die ein singleton ist, so etwas wie: public ObliviousClass{ private static final ObliviousClass INSTANCE = new ObliviousClass(); private Map<Key, Type<?>> map = new HashMap<Key, Type<?>>(); public void putType(Key
4
Antworten
Ich versuche, drucken ein array/collection hier. Ich habe eine class-Datei mit dem folgenden code zum drucken der text: //Display All public void Display() { Console.WriteLine(ID + "\t" + Product + "\t" + Category + "\t" + Price
1
Antworten
In mein UT-code, Auszug unten, ich sehe die Warnung : Unchecked generic array creation for varargs parameter of type Matcher <? extends String> Habe ich gelesen in einem anderen stackoverflow-Antwort über die Probleme mit einer generischen
4
Antworten
Ich verwendete generische ORM-Liste Beispiel. Dies ist mein Tisch. Person table Guid Name LastName und das ist mein struct Klasse. public struct PersonItem //database and class field names are the same { public Guid Guid{ get; set;
2
Antworten
Ich bin mit Guava-collections " transform-Funktionen, und finden mich so viele anonyme Funktionen wie dieser pseudocode: Function<T, R> TransformFunction = new Function<T, R>() { public R apply(T obj) { //do what you need to get R out
4
Antworten
Gibt es eine Möglichkeit zum begrenzen der Größe einer generischen collection? Ich habe einen Stapel von WriteableBitmap die ich benutze, um speichern Sie eine Kopie des WriteableBitmap-Objekt bei jeder änderung, das heißt, ich kann rückgängig machen, einfach,
3
Antworten
Wie findet man den index eines Elements in einer Collection geerbten Klasse? public class MyCollection : Collection<MyClass> { //implementation here } Habe ich versucht zu verwenden .FindIndex auf die Sammlung, aber kein Erfolg: int index = collectionInstance.FindIndex(someLambdaExpression);
2
Antworten
Mein Ziel ist zum laden von 1,48 Millionen Elemente aus XML-Dateien in eine in-memory-generische Sammlungen Wörterbuch mit C# ASP.NET MVC zusammen mit der Fähigkeit zu render-filter-Listen zu sichten. Jetzt funktioniert es mit über 1/2 Millionen Artikel in
8
Antworten
Wollte ich hinzufügen, dass ein KeyValuePair<T,U> zu einem Dictionary<T, U> und ich konnte nicht. Ich habe zu übergeben die Schlüssel und Wert getrennt, was bedeuten muss, dass die Add-Methode erstellt eine neue KeyValuePair-Objekt einfügen, das kann nicht
8
Antworten
Was ist der standard-Weg, um eine typisierte, readonly leere Liste in C#, oder gibt es eine? ETA: Für diese Frage "warum?": Ich habe eine virtuelle Methode zurückgibt IList (oder eher post-Antworten, ein IEnumerable), und die default-Implementierung ist
5
Antworten
Weiß jemand, warum der folgende code nicht kompilieren? Weder add() noch addAll() arbeitet wie erwartet. Entfernen "? extends" - Teil macht alles Arbeit, aber dann wäre ich nicht in der Lage, die Unterklassen von Foo. List<? extends
3
Antworten
Wenn ich eine Dictionary<String,...> ist es möglich, Methoden wie ContainsKey groß-und Kleinschreibung? Schien dies im Zusammenhang, aber ich wusste nicht, es richtig zu verstehen: c# Dictionary: die Taste für groß- /Kleinschreibung durch Erklärungen InformationsquelleAutor der Frage Mr.